Sorry I was busy a few days. Sadly shipping from Italy has weird rules. There are many methods and people are confused about it. Also each postal office invents their own rules, lol . For what concerns me I keep using the same postal offices, which allows me to estimate delivery costs accurately. After some discussions I managed to obtain a listing of delivery costs based on weight, but it happened sometimes to pay more for no apparent reasons. However for a whole set of deagostini figures we surely go beyond the 2kg (weight) limit for the method I use usually (raccomandata estera). And this costs 29 euro to USA. There's a chance to split the figures in serveral packages for 29 euro shipping each, but I have no idea how much all the figures weight in total, so neither how many splits are necessary. I can guess that more than 2 splits are necessary, this would make the shipping really expensive. The alternative method is pacco ordinario estero, in which the weight limit is 20 kg, but it may need up to 2 months to reach USA. It may cost more or less 50 euro. Otherwise EMS for a fast delivery, but considered the weight I have not a clear idea of the cost, I could say something around 70 euro...
